**Action item 7: Stale-branch cleanup bot (Tidybranch)**

Tidybranch deleted plugin branches that were inactive but still referenced by pinned builds, breaking several external plugins. Fix: the bot now honors a `keep-branch` marker file and skips any branch referenced in a release manifest. Plugin authors should add the marker to long-lived branches by next Friday. Marker format and exemption rules are documented on the internal page below.

wiki page, tadug-yagap: https://jira.qorvelsys.internal/pages/browse/display/projects/5e6c

Quick intro for the sync: Shrinkray is our little CLI for batch image resizing. Point it at a folder, give it a target width, and it fans out across workers. It now handles WebP and skips already-processed files. Usage examples and the flag reference are up on the team wiki page.

operations page: https://jira.zemvarsys.internal/projects/display/browse/display/f911

**Ticket #FD-1182 — Fire-drill roll call support**

Team assistants are asked to collect their floor's printed roster from the facilities cupboard on Level 3 before Thursday's drill at Ostrell House. During the drill, mark each name at Assembly Point A and hand the sheet to the chief warden. Please note the cupboard lock was rekeyed this week; open it with the code below.

door code, kahif-kafop: bdg-FPFRLU-44551236